Kim Mackenzie is a seasoned brand strategy consultant with extensive experience in leading rebranding and brand positioning initiatives. Currently, as a consultant at KM Strategy, LLC, Kim collaborates with Fortune 100 companies on various brand-related projects, including employer branding and consumer research. As the founder of Ladies Who Strategize, Kim has established a vibrant community of over 2,700 members, facilitating networking and support among women in strategy. Additional roles include strategy consultant at Pentagram, copy director at Jones Knowles Ritchie, and brand strategy consultant at Cisco, where Kim implemented innovative collaboration processes. With an educational background in Film, Television and Media Studies from The University of Auckland and Humanities/Film Studies from Washington College, Kim combines creative insight with strategic acumen. Additionally, experience as a mentor with the New Museum of Contemporary Art’s NEW INC program further highlights Kim's commitment to fostering emerging talent in the creative economy.
